About this provider
PhemaGrace is a well-establish private training provider; providing quality training in various sectors, to suit individuals and organisational training needs.
Our Training Programmes
We provide apprenticeships in sectors such as, Education and Training, Child care, Health & Social Care, Customer Service and Business Management.

Explain levels
Apprenticeships are set at different levels of difficulty from the equivalent of GCSE (level 2) up to postgraduate (level 7)
